Diversity methods remain fundamental to effective financial planning, acting as the foundation of risk management in modern emerginginvestment portfoliosExpert advisors consistently highlight the read more value of allocating investments across various asset classes, markets, and geographical regions to minimise susceptibility to any sole market downturn. This strategy entails meticulously balancing varied investment types, such as equities, bonds, commodities, and vital investment opportunities, each contributing distinct qualities to the total efficiency. The principle of diversification goes past basic asset allocation techniques to include temporal diversification through systematic investment plans and dollar-cost averaging methods. Alternatives have greatly expanded, offering advanced investors with additional avenues for diversifying portfolios and improved returns. These investments often include individual equity, hedge funds, commodity futures, facility ventures, and other non-traditional assets that function individually from conventional stock and bonds markets.Expert advisors evaluate these opportunities considering their potential to boost overall portfolio performance whilst offering additional diversification benefits. The inclusion of these investments calls for considerate assessment of liquidity needs, investment minimums, and regulatory restrictions that might apply to various investor categories. Many alternative investment portfolios offer unique risk-return perspectives to complement traditional financial strategies, potentially providing superior returns during periods when traditional markets underperform. However, such prospects often demand longer investment horizons and higher minimal investments, making them better suited for experienced investors with substantial investment portfolios. Market timing considerations and systematic investment plans provide additional methodologies for wealth building approaches through disciplined investment practices. Rather than foretelling brief market shifts, these methods focus on regular investment habits that capitalize on market volatility to realize high-quality long-term outcomes. These strategies typically include regular financial inflows despite market conditions, allowing investors to benefit from both market increases and short-lived declines via accumulated positions gradually. Professional consultants frequently recommend systematic investment plans as they eliminate subjective decision-making, meanwhile guaranteeing steady investment growth. The efficiency of such approaches depends on their capacity to smooth out market volatility through time diversification, diminishing the effect of market timing on overall investment performance. These frameworks particularly aid investors that do not have the time or knowledge to proactively manage their portfolios, offering a structured structure for wealth building that entails minimal continuous intervention while maintaining regulated financial approaches.
